What's Happening?
The Sacramento Zoo is planning to expand its current location in Land Park. This proposal aims to enhance the zoo's facilities and improve the overall visitor experience. The expansion is part of a broader effort to modernize the zoo and accommodate a larger number of animals and visitors. The zoo has been a staple in the community, providing educational and recreational opportunities for residents and tourists alike. The proposed expansion is expected to include new exhibits and updated infrastructure, which will allow the zoo to house a wider variety of species and offer more interactive experiences for guests.
